Main trend of product distribution.
First page is dedicated to main trend of product distribution and includes the following visuals.
General tendency.
Matrix with data about Values Sales in EUR and CHF, volume of sales in cups (with distribution for Segments and Zones).
Chart with sales in EUR per country and volume in cups.
Treemap for top 10 Manufacturers by Sales in EUR.
Chart with volumes (monthly) in cups with Trend Line.
Cards with total sales in EUR and total volume cups sales.
Change of the trend and activity of the customers.
The second page is dedicated to change of the trend and activity of the customers.
MAT, YTD and MTD.
Matrix with MAT TY, MAT YA, MAT TY vs MAT YA (Abs), MAT TY vs MAT YA (%), share MAT TY out of total calculations for every Segment (groups).
Matrix with YTD TY, YTD YA, YTD TY vs YTD YA (Abs), YTD TY vs YTD YA (%), share YTD TY out of total calculations for every Segment (groups).
Matrix with MTD TY, MTD YA, MTD TY vs MTD YA (Abs), MTD TY vs MTD YA (%), share MTD TY out of total calculations for every Segment (groups).
Matrix with Manufacturers and Sales MAT TY, Share MAT TY.
Matrix with Manufacturers and Sales YTD TY, Share YTD TY.
Matrix with Manufacturers and Sales MTD TY, Share MTD TY.
Cards with Sales Value, Sales MAT TY, Sales YTD TY, Sales MTD TY.

MAT, YTD and MTD.
Definitions and examples from the original case.
Moving Annual Total
Finds the total value over the last 12 months.
Finds total value over the course of the previous 12 months, starting from the latest period available in current year (e.g., latest available period is Nov 2020, MAT TY calculates total of all values from Dec 1, 2019 to Nov 30, 2020).
Total value over previous 12 months last year, starting from the same month as above of previous year (e.g., MAT YA calculates total of all values from Dec 1, 2018 to Nov 30, 2019).
Year to Date
Finds total value of period of time beginning the first day of the reporting calendar year to the latest available month or date etc.
Calculates total value, based on period that starts with the first day of the current calendar year to the latest available month or date etc. (e.g., Jan 1, 2020 – Nov 30, 2020).
Calculates total value for the same period as above of previous year (e.g., Jan 1, 2019 – Nov 30, 2019).
Month to Date
Finds total value of the period starting from the beginning of the current month up until now.
Total value for the latest available month (e.g., Nov 1 – Nov 30, 2020).
Finds total value of same period as above for previous year (e.g., Nov 1 – Nov 30, 2019).
